Instalación de paquete RQDA

121 views
Skip to first unread message

Javier Cantón

unread,
Oct 28, 2014, 2:53:46 PM10/28/14
to gur...@googlegroups.com
Hola a tod@s:
A ver si me podéis echar un cable. Llevo dos meses intentando instalar el paquete RQDA en RStudio (R version 3.1.0), y en un sistema operativo MAC OS X Yosemite (la última actualización, aunque ya había probado con la anterior versión cuando empecé), pero me pide otros paquetes dependientes que tampoco puedo instalar. 
El primero y más fundamental es el GTK+ 2.8, seguido del paquete RGtk2 y el gWidgetsRGtk2.
He instalado el GTK, incluido el paquete para desarrolladores XCode 11, pero no lo reconoce el RStudio (quizás no lo tenga bien localizado, no sé).
Os pego los códigos de error que me salen por si alguien consigue localizar el fallo.
Gracias a tod@s. Saludos,

Javi Cantón.

Error de RQDA:
ERROR: dependency ‘gWidgetsRGtk2’ is not available for package ‘RQDA’
* removing ‘/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RQDA’

Error de gWidgetsRGtk2:
* installing *source* package ‘gWidgetsRGtk2’ ...
** package ‘gWidgetsRGtk2’ successfully unpacked and MD5 sums checked
** R
** inst
** preparing package for lazy loading
Error in dyn.load(file, DLLpath = DLLpath, ...) : 
  unable to load shared object '/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so':
  dlopen(/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so, 6): Symbol not found: _g_type_check_instance_is_fundamentally_a
  Referenced from: /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so
  Expected in: flat namespace
 in /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so
Aviso: Failed to load RGtk2 dynamic library, attempting to install it.
If the package still does not load, please ensure that GTK+ is installed and that it is on your PATH environment variable
IN ANY CASE, RESTART R BEFORE TRYING TO LOAD THE PACKAGE AGAIN
Aviso: package ‘gWidgets’ was built under R version 3.1.1
** help
*** installing help indices
** building package indices
** testing if installed package can be loaded
Error in dyn.load(file, DLLpath = DLLpath, ...) : 
  unable to load shared object '/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so':
  dlopen(/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so, 6): Symbol not found: _g_type_check_instance_is_fundamentally_a
  Referenced from: /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so
  Expected in: flat namespace
 in /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2/libs/RGtk2.so
Aviso: Failed to load RGtk2 dynamic library, attempting to install it.
If the package still does not load, please ensure that GTK+ is installed and that it is on your PATH environment variable
IN ANY CASE, RESTART R BEFORE TRYING TO LOAD THE PACKAGE AGAIN
Aviso: package ‘gWidgets’ was built under R version 3.1.1
Error : .onAttach failed in attachNamespace() for 'gWidgetsRGtk2', details:
  call: .Call(name, ..., PACKAGE = PACKAGE)
  error: "S_gtk_icon_factory_new" not available for .Call() for package "RGtk2"
Error: loading failed
Ejecución interrumpida
ERROR: loading failed
* removing ‘/Library/Frameworks/R.framework/Versions/3.1/Resources/library/gWidgetsRGtk2’

Error de RGtk2:
* installing *source* package ‘RGtk2’ ...
** package ‘RGtk2’ successfully unpacked and MD5 sums checked
checking for pkg-config... no
checking for INTROSPECTION... no
checking for GTK... no
configure: error: GTK version 2.8.0 required
ERROR: configuration failed for package ‘RGtk2’
* removing ‘/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2’
* restoring previous ‘/Library/Frameworks/R.framework/Versions/3.1/Resources/library/RGtk2’

Jose Luis Cañadas Reche

unread,
Oct 29, 2014, 3:32:20 AM10/29/14
to gur...@googlegroups.com
Hola.
No uso mac, no puedo ayudarte, pero quizá en la lista de r-help-es si puedan

Saludos
El 28/10/14 a las 19:53, Javier Cantón escribió:
--
Has recibido este mensaje porque estás suscrito al grupo "Grupo de usuarios de R de la UGR" de Grupos de Google.
Para anular la suscripción a este grupo y dejar de recibir sus mensajes, envía un correo electrónico a gur-ugr+u...@googlegroups.com.
Para publicar en este grupo, envía un correo electrónico a gur...@googlegroups.com.
Visita este grupo en http://groups.google.com/group/gur-ugr.
Para acceder a más opciones, visita https://groups.google.com/d/optout.

Javier Cantón

unread,
Oct 31, 2014, 2:11:29 AM10/31/14
to gur...@googlegroups.com
Gracias. Echaré un vistazo.

Mario Dominguez

unread,
Apr 1, 2020, 11:12:42 AM4/1/20
to Grupo de usuarios de R de la UGR
Hola javier, 
pudiste resolverlo? 
tengo el mismo problema y no sé que hacer!!

Saludos!
Reply all
Reply to author
Forward
0 new messages